Abstract

The utility model discloses a toy electric water gun, which relates to the technical field of toy electric water guns and comprises a water drawing pump, wherein the water drawing pump is positioned at the front end of the toy electric water gun, a transmitting bin is arranged above the water drawing pump, the inner wall of a bin body of the transmitting bin is connected with a suction column by utilizing a rubber sealing ring, a rack is arranged at the bottom of a reciprocating column, a connecting strip is connected with a hook below a power-off buckle and the power-on buckle, and a safety bolt which is limited by utilizing a baffle plate and can rotate is arranged in the sliding direction of a trigger. The elastic switch which is attached to the edge below the plastic water tank and used for controlling the water suction pump to stop running is touched in the expansion process of the plastic water tank of the toy electric water gun, the water suction pump is controlled to stop pumping, the secondary launching is realized rapidly in the rebound process of the reciprocating column, a linkage structure is formed between the power-off buckle and the power-on buckle by using connecting strips, and the automatic start and stop of the driving motor are realized.

Background
The electric toy water gun is characterized in that electric power is used for storing water in the toy gun body, absorbed water is sprayed out through pressurization, and the electric toy water gun tends to develop in the direction of rapid continuous and automatic spraying along with the technical development. The application number is now retrieved as follows: CN202221052131.0 is a new-type electric toy water gun, its shell holding cavity of water gun shell embeds water pump assembly, water storage assembly, water spray control assembly; the water pump assembly comprises an electric water pump, a water pump water inlet pipe and a water pump water outlet pipe, and the tail end part of the water pump water inlet pipe is in butt joint communication with the shell water inlet of the water gun shell; the water storage component comprises a water outlet nozzle, an S-shaped bent pipe and a water storage soft rubber pipe which are sequentially connected from front to back, the tail end part of a water outlet pipe of the water pump is in butt joint communication with a water inlet of the bent pipe of the S-shaped bent pipe, and a water storage cavity is formed in the water storage soft rubber pipe; the water spray control assembly comprises an electromagnetic valve, and a valve core of the electromagnetic valve is provided with a movable plug; when the electromagnetic valve is in an electrified state, the front end part of the movable plug retreats from the water outlet nozzle; when the electromagnetic valve is in a power-off state, the front end part of the movable plug plugs the water outlet nozzle. The utility model can realize automatic water adding and automatic water spraying actions, i.e. has the advantages of novel structural design, high automation degree and convenient use.
The electric toy water gun is characterized in that water continuously enters the water storage cavity of the water storage soft rubber tube, the water storage soft rubber tube generates elastic deformation due to internal water pressure, and further the water storage soft rubber tube is inflated and stored, but the water spraying action is performed by opening and closing the electromagnetic valve along with the action of the electric water pump and when the water is inflated and discharged through the water outlet soft rubber tube, the quick water spraying process is not realized by opening and closing the electric water pump, the action of the movable plug is controlled by the electromagnetic valve, and a safety structure is not arranged to prevent false firing.

Detailed Description
Embodiments of the present utility model are described in further detail below with reference to the accompanying drawings and examples. The following examples are illustrative of the utility model but are not intended to limit the scope of the utility model.
As shown in fig. 1 to 12, the present utility model provides the following technical solutions: a toy electric water gun comprises a water drawing pump 1, wherein the water drawing pump 1 is positioned at the front end of the toy electric water gun, the water drawing pump 1 is used for sucking water into a plastic water tank 3, a shell is connected with a trigger 8 by a return spring, a safety bolt 7 which is limited by a baffle plate and can rotate is arranged on the sliding direction of the trigger 8, because a stop block is connected on the safety bolt 7, the safety bolt 7 can be selected, when the stop block on the safety bolt 7 is rotated to the sliding direction of the trigger 8, the trigger 8 can not be buckled, the effect of preventing misoperation is achieved, the trigger 8 is in sliding connection with the shell by a limiting groove, when the safety bolt 7 is rotated to a position which does not block the trigger 8 from sliding, the trigger 8 is used for compressing the return spring backwards, a water outlet switch is arranged behind the trigger safety bolt 7, the driving motor 18 is started, the other side of the trigger 8 is provided with a pressing type water drawing control switch 4, when the water drawing control switch 4 is pressed, the water drawing pump 1 is controlled to start, water is pumped into the plastic water tank 3, water is drawn into the plastic water tank 3 through a water suction port of the water drawing pump 1, a water outlet of the water drawing pump 1 is communicated with the plastic water tank 3 through the water drawing pipe 2, a non-return valve 301 and an air valve for exhausting are arranged at the joint of the water drawing pipe 2 and the plastic water tank 3, a plastic floating ball for blocking a hole is arranged in the air valve, when the water is full, the plastic floating ball floats to block an air outlet, the plastic water tank 3 expands while the water drawing pump 1 continues to supply water into the plastic water tank 3, and the plastic water tank 3 is controlled to stop running by touching an elastic switch 6 attached at the lower edge of the plastic water tank 3 in the expansion process, and the water drawing pump 1 is controlled to stop pumping.
The water pump is characterized in that a launching bin 9 is arranged above the water suction pump 1, the launching bin 9 is communicated with the plastic water tank 3 through a water supply pipe 5, a check valve is arranged at the water outlet of the launching bin 9, a two-way valve 10 for preventing water flow from flowing backwards is arranged at the joint of the water supply pipe 5 and the launching bin 9, stainless steel balls for blocking holes are contained in the valve body of the two-way valve 10, when a driving motor 18 is started, a suction column 11 is connected with the inner wall of the bin body of the launching bin 9 through a rubber sealing ring, the suction column 11 and a reciprocating column 12 form a complete drawing type integrated structure, a rack 13 is arranged at the bottom of the reciprocating column 12, the rack 13 is meshed with a half-face gear 14, and at the moment, the rack jointly forms a complete drawing type integrated structure between the suction column 11 and the reciprocating column 12 through a rubber head arranged at the front end of the suction column 11 along with the driving of the half-face gear 14, and water flow enters the inside of the launching bin 9 through the two-way valve 10 because a water spray outlet of the launching bin 9 is also provided with the check valve.
The half-face gear 14 forms a complete transmission structure by utilizing a gear set 15 and a reversing tooth 16 and a gear connected with the output end of a driving motor 18, a limiting elastic jacking block 17 which is limited by a torsion spring is abutted at the tooth position of the reversing tooth 16, the reversing tooth 16 rotates unidirectionally under the limiting action of the limiting elastic jacking block 17 to prevent the reversing tooth from influencing the stability and accuracy of tooth meshing, because a power-off buckle 20 and a power-on buckle 21 which can rotate around a rotating column are embedded in a shell of the toy electric water gun, when the rack 13 is meshed with the last tooth of the half-face gear 14, because the power-off buckle 20 and the power-on buckle 21 are respectively positioned at two ends of the stroke of the reciprocating column 12, and when the power-off buckle 20 rotates around the rotating column to the direction towards the tail end of the toy electric water gun, at this time, the elastic metal strip of the power-off switch 19 is tightly pressed by the power-off buckle 20 to power off the driving motor 18, at this time, because the tail end of the reciprocating column 12 is sleeved with a reset spring, the tail end of the reset spring is abutted against the inner wall of the shell of the toy electric water gun, the compressed reset spring drives the reciprocating column 12 to rebound, at this time, because one side of the half-face gear 14 is not provided with teeth, the rebound process is not influenced, the half-face gear 14 is not meshed with the gear set 15 in the rebound process, the rebound is not smooth due to the limiting effect of the limiting elastic jacking block 17, and water pumped into the transmitting bin 9 is ejected through the transmitting port in the rebound process of the reciprocating column 12, when the reciprocating column 12 returns to the power-on buckle 21, because the power-off buckle 20 and the power-on buckle 21 form a linkage structure by using the connecting strip 22, the power-off buckle 20 is driven to rotate by using the connecting strip 22 when the power-on buckle 21 is driven to rotate by clicking, the compression of the elastic metal strip of the power-off switch 19 is released, the driving motor 18 is electrified again to fill the inside of the emission bin 9 with water, and further secondary emission is realized rapidly.
A battery compartment 23 is arranged below the side of the plastic water tank 3, a controller and a rechargeable battery are arranged in the battery compartment 23, and the water suction pump 1, the water drawing control switch 4, the water outlet switch and the elastic switch 6 are electrically connected with the driving motor 18 and the power-off switch 19 by utilizing leads, and the rechargeable battery is used for supplying power to the components.
In summary, when the toy electric water gun and the using method thereof are used, water is pumped into the plastic water tank 3 through the water suction pump 1, a check valve 301 and an air valve for exhausting are arranged at the joint of the water suction pipe 2 and the plastic water tank 3, a plastic floating ball for blocking a hole is arranged in the air valve, when the plastic floating ball floats to block an air outlet hole after water is full, the water suction pump 1 continues to send water into the plastic water tank 3, the plastic water tank 3 expands, and touches an elastic switch 6 attached at the lower edge of the plastic water tank 3 in the expansion process and controlling the water suction pump 1 to stop pumping, when the safety bolt 7 is rotated to a position not blocking the trigger 8 from sliding, the trigger 8 compresses a reset spring backwards, a water outlet switch is arranged behind the safety bolt 7 to start the driving motor 18, when the driving motor 18 is started, the suction column 11 and the reciprocating column 12 form a complete drawing type integrated structure, the bottom of the reciprocating column 12 is provided with the rack 13, the rack 13 is meshed with the half-face gear 14, at the moment, the rack drives the suction column 11 and the reciprocating column 12 along with the half-face gear 14 to form a complete drawing type integrated structure to draw backwards, because the water spray outlet of the emission bin 9 is also provided with the check valve, water flows into the emission bin 9 through the two-way valve 10 at the moment, because the connection strip 22 is utilized to form a linkage structure between the power-off buckle 20 and the power-on buckle 21, the power-on buckle 21 is driven to rotate by the connection strip 22 while being impacted, the compression of the elastic metal strip of the power-off switch 19 is released, the driving motor 18 is electrified again to fill water in the emission bin 9, and further secondary emission is rapidly realized.
